Best Zin I ever tasted was a 1985 Neyers. Spotted this and knew I had to try it. Red, medium extracted pigment, very good clarity. Mint, briar, butter, raspberry and Ribena notes in nose. Cherry, blackberry flavors, mild-to-moderate fine-grain skin astringency, some seed bitterness with lactic and lees in finish. Needs a bit of time to open. Tart black currant and blackberry flavors with length in finish and aftertaste develop after 20 minutes. Great fruit and finesse here, different from the ‘85 but memorable in its own right. Enough tannins here to age a few years as well.

I had a Zinfandel itch and this scratched it. Classic old school style with nothing overblown. Super high-toned brambly red and black fruit and cracked black pepper. Medium+ acid, medium tannin. What this lacks in complexity, it makes up for by being delicious and refreshing.
